ARTISTS STATEMENT

My small panel paintings of Sydney’s eastern suburbs began as a product of my
exploratory walks around my immediate environment. Painting these works en plein-air
allowed me to simultaneously examine the activities, sounds, and changing light
conditions of the places depicted. The finished paintings are the evidence of my
observations.

As a resident of Paddington, I am aware of the continual appearance and disappearance
of shops, cafes and houses. This ongoing evolution is characteristic of such a
highly sought-after place to live, work and play. While drastic changes like the Oxford
street upgrade have re-defined the look of Darlinghurst, other small changes are
also taking place around corners and back alleys. My paintings encourage the
long time resident to look again, and the passing visitor to reconsider the City as it
exists now.

Painting with oils continues to inspire a love for the medium itself.
Working on panel allows for a pronounced exuberance of brushstrokes as each
mark stands out from the flat support. My love of light has translated into a love of
strong chroma and I revel in the rich colours available today. I have had an
absolutely wonderful time painting these new works and I hope that my joy is
contagious.
